Hoka Anacapa 2 Mid GTX

The Hoka Anacapa 2 Mid GTX is a perfect blend of sustainability and high-performance, making it an excellent choice for environmentally conscious hikers. These boots are thoughtfully crafted with recycled yarn meshes, reducing their environmental impact without sacrificing durability or comfort. The midsole is made from 30% sugarcane EVA, providing outstanding cushioning that enhances support and reduces foot fatigue, allowing you to tackle long hikes with ease. One of the standout features of the Anacapa 2 Mid GTX is its Vibram Megagrip outsole, which delivers superior traction on a wide range of surfaces, from wet rocks to loose gravel. This reliable grip ensures you can navigate tricky terrains with confidence, whether you’re hiking in the mountains or exploring forest trails. Design and Comfort

Hoka Kaha 2 GTX

The Kaha 2 GTX combines a stylish look with functional design. It’s built to provide maximum comfort for casual walking or light hiking. The leather and recycled polyester upper ensure durability and water resistance, while the innovative cushioning delivers unparalleled comfort, even during extended wear. This boot’s wide base and swallowtail heel design offer stability and confidence on uneven terrain.

Hoka Anacapa 2 Mid GTX

The Anacapa 2 Mid GTX focuses on performance in outdoor settings. Its eco-friendly materials reduce environmental impact while offering a robust design for rough terrains. Features like a rubber toe cap provide protection against obstacles, and the Vibram Megagrip outsole delivers excellent traction. While the Anacapa 2 Mid GTX is slightly heavier, it’s designed to handle rigorous activities with ease.
